WebMay 31, 2024 · You can see how flask-wtf implements CSRF controls here. Basically, flask-wtf will add the csrf token to your session (and therefore in the cookie) and compare the value to your submitted forms value. WebApr 4, 2016 · In particular, the Flask-Session extension is very interesting, as it stores the user session data in the server, giving you a variety of storage options such as plain files, Redis, relational databases, etc. When the session data is stored in the server you can be sure that any data that you write to it is as secure as your server.
